“Wild swimming and TikTok dances: Hiroshima today - in pictures“
Aya Fujioka’s award-winning Here Goes River series documenting contemporary life in Hiroshima is featured in The Guardian. The series showcases how everyday moments unfold against the backdrop of the city's profound history.
"Aya Fujioka set out to shake the weight of history from her home city and capture her own relationship with it. But she couldn't help picking up echoes from the past..." - The Guardian
This year marks the 80th anniversary of the atomic bombing.
Selected works from this series will be displayed at Tokyo Gendai from September 12-14, where we will present Fujioka's work alongside Alex Ito and Toshiyuki Kajioka.
